Strongs H206

H206

אָוֶן (ʼÂven) n-pr-loc (aw'-ven)
Source: the same as H205; idolatry;
Meaning: Aven, the contemptuous synonym of three places, one in Coele-Syria, one in Egypt (On), and one in Palestine (Bethel)
KJV: Aven. See also 204, 1007.
